
A new dictionary field `network_data` is added to the node object. This new field can be populated by the operator with node static network configuration. Ironic API now performs formal JSON document validation of node `network_data` field content against user-supplied JSON schema at driver validation step. As of this commit, the new `network_data` field is not actually used by ironic, otherwise it should be perfectly functional. In the following commits, network static configuration will be taken from this field and handed over to ironic ramdisk bootstrapping utilities.
